For those that require versatility, there are both ductless under cabinet range hood and ducted under cabinet range hood alternatives. A ductless model recirculates air through filters and returns cleaned air to the kitchen, which is especially valuable in apartment or condos or areas where outside venting is not possible. A ducted model, on the other hand, moves air outside the home and is frequently preferred for hefty cooking since it can be more effective at removing warmth and dampness. When matched to the kitchen and cooking design, both variations can use exceptional performance.

For cooking areas with a main island cooktop, an island range hood is typically the most appropriate remedy. Air flow needs to come from above without relying on a wall for assistance since island cooktops are exposed on all sides. An island vent hood or island exhaust hood hangs from the ceiling and is specifically made to catch smoke and heavy steam rising from the cooking location. These hoods frequently come to be a striking style element in open-concept homes, where the kitchen is noticeable from living and dining rooms. An island hood can be both visually excellent and highly useful, especially when selected to complement the space's cabinets, lights, and surfaces. Given that island layouts often tend to be more open, selecting a hood with enough coverage and power is necessary to maintain great air top quality throughout the home. A correctly sized island hood can assist protect against cooking odors from drifting right into neighboring rooms and keep the general setting more comfortable throughout day-to-day dishes and larger gatherings.

Past the installation style and size, the air flow type itself plays a major role in performance. A recirculating range hood is typically selected for homes where outdoors airing vent is not feasible or otherwise preferred. This sort of hood draws in air, passes it with filters, and sends it back right into the space. While it may not eliminate warm and humidity as totally as a ducted system, it still provides a significant enhancement over having no hood in any way. This makes recirculating choices particularly helpful in rental buildings, apartments, older homes, and remodels where including ductwork would certainly be impractical or pricey. When maintained properly and fitted with fresh filters, a recirculating hood can maintain cooking smells controlled and help lower oil accumulation around the stove. For many everyday food preparation requirements, it is a reputable and convenient remedy that prevents the complexity of outside venting.

A quality kitchen air flow system likewise supports a cleaner and healthier home on the whole. Oil particles that escape the stove can choose cupboards, countertops, and neighboring wall surfaces, producing surfaces that are harder to tidy and more probable to wear down in time. Steam from simmering and steaming can result in excess dampness, which may create discomfort and add to condensation problems. Smoke from broiling or searing can stick around long after the meal is done, impacting air quality and making the kitchen less welcoming. A reputable hood fan helps attend to all of these concerns by attracting impurities far from the cooking location rapidly and efficiently.
